Output 59bacff20b8ed124ce05c3236e0ccdd88cd06c47bf137fcdc89b47577b8d97c8:106

value
1010383
script pubkey
OP_0 OP_PUSHBYTES_20 4ea3cb25a4295f87bf417967abe68a8647a65c80
address
bc1qf63ukfdy990c006p09n6he52ser6vhyqltk4uq
transaction
59bacff20b8ed124ce05c3236e0ccdd88cd06c47bf137fcdc89b47577b8d97c8
spent
true